Hey everyone. Kind of a noob question here so I apologize in advance. I'm wondering if there is any good way to clean the inside of a 2x2 case. I've had this case for quite a few years and although it does what it's supposed to do, it is just full of chalk dust leaving a mess on my ferrule. What do you all do to keep this from happening?? I have personally never seen anyone wipe off the tips before casing their cues but...... Any info is appreciated, Thanks

If you have a shotgun cleaning kit, use the rod with the eyelet on the end, and feed a damp piece of rag through a bunch of times. Prior to that, if you have access to one, use an air compressor to blow it out a bit...
